(un)identified, is an ongoing series of multi-disciplinary artworks, which focuses on varied incidents and objects, which have been abandoned, unidentifiable or forgotten in time. These stories and personal items mysteriously resurface, physically and within our subconscious memory. These works are like fragments, inviting the viewer to imagine or invent a narrative that took place before or after the given artwork.

(un)identified #1, was inspired by various stories shared by Siachen soldiers, regarding the importance and absence of an ice axe. This multi-purpose, hiking and climbing tool is a life saviour and extremely important to navigate the icy terrains of the Siachen Glacier.
